Today, T-star Center proudly welcomes the arrival of the latest PEALD. The introduction of this new equipment not only significantly enhances experimental efficiency and accuracy but also advances various sub-projects. The main functions of PEALD include the development of atomic-level epitaxial process technology and a multi-functional experimental platform. It meets center’s research needs in two-dimensional materials and ferroelectric devices.
